"Cesare Mori" is a compelling drama series released on MHz Networks in 2012. The show presents a rich blend of historical realism and compelling storytelling, offering viewers a unique dive into the tumultuous period of the early 20th-century Sicily and its notorious world of organized crime. Skillfully subtitled into English, this Italian show brings to life the turbulent reign of the mafia while presenting universal themes of power, integrity, and resilience in the face of opposition.

In the heart of this series, we find the bold, dynamic figure of Cesare Mori, an esteemed Italian prefect known for his relentless pursuit of the Sicilian Mafia. Mori is known in history as "the Iron Prefect" owing to his iron-fisted approach to dealing with organized crime which leavened his reputation in his homeland. His determination and face-to-face confrontations with the mafia form the backbone of the story, with his unwavering commitment to justice defining his character. The dynamic nature of his character is portrayed consistently throughout the series, painting him in a light that is as much nuanced as it is assertive.
